    In the 70's my Nan had a magnetic soap holder.. it stuck out of the tiled wall over the sink.. and she had to remove the soap label and screw a steel button into each bar so it would magntise to the holder. Then when it was all used up take the metal thing out and use it in the next one.

    That's where I learned of my OCD........ she once, in a hurry, screwed it THROUGH the paper label and I was "in the bathroom" long enough to get people banging on the door

    Personal preference, though.

    A friend of mine is a ... I probably shouldn't name the company, but it won't take much to guess .... chemist, designing and developing soaps and washing powders. Let's just say I stick to products that are as simple and basic as I can get. Note, not necessarily cheap, but simple and basic. One reason is, if you have a reaction, there's a very good chance it's to one of the ingredients, not the actual soap.
